About Christopher Santoro
Seasoned executive, criminal trial judge, appellate judge, immigration judge, veterans law judge, and law enforcement officer. Currently leading appellate operations at the Board of Veterans' Appeals and its presidentially-approved Veterans Law Judges and attorneys. Most recently led a 69-location organization of more than 500 federal immigration judges, 2,000 professional support staff and an operating budget of approximately $100 million.
